//紫書p275 劃分成迴文串 Partitioning by Palindromes
#include<algorithm>
#include<iostream>
#include<cstring>
#include<cstdlib>
#include<cstdio>
#include<cmath>
using namespace std;
const int maxlen=1000+10;
int n,j,len;
bool sf[maxlen][maxlen];
int dp[maxlen];
string x;
int main() {
scanf("%d",&n);getline(cin,x);
for(int qaq=1;qaq<=n;++qaq) {
getline(cin,x);len=x.length();
memset(sf,0,sizeof(sf));
memset(dp,0x7f,sizeof(dp));
for(int i=0;i<=len-1;++i) {
sf[i][i]=1;j=1;
while(i-j>=0&&i+j<=len-1&&x[i-j]==x[i+j]) sf[i-j][i+j]=1,j++;
j=1;
while(i-j>=0&&i+j-1<=len-1&&x[i-j]==x[i+j-1]) sf[i-j][i+j-1]=1,j++;
}
dp[0]=1;
for(int i=1;i<=len-1;++i){
if(sf[0][i]) {dp[i]=1;continue;}
for(int j=0;j<=i-1;++j) if(sf[j+1][i]) dp[i]=min(dp[i],dp[j]+1);
}
printf("%d\n",dp[len-1]);
}
return 0;
}
